How Do Forvia's Ideas Show Up in Reputation and Behavior?
Forvia mission, Forvia vision, and Forvia values show up in the way the business turns a merger into a clear operating model. The brand purpose is visible in its four business areas, which connect comfort, safety, emissions control, and electronics to real vehicle content.
Since the 2022 combination of Faurecia and Hella, the group has used one structure to sell integrated systems instead of isolated parts, which supports the view of Forvia brand identity and purpose as system-led, not component-led. For more context, see the Brand Expansion of Forvia Company.
Forvia mission statement and brand purpose are reflected in Seating, Interiors, Clean Mobility, and Electronics. That mix makes the Forvia corporate mission and vision easy to see in the product line.
- Seating links comfort to cabin design.
- Interiors shape the in-car experience.
- Clean Mobility targets lower emissions systems.
- Electronics support safety and connectivity.

Frequently Asked Questions
Forvia says it stands for sustainable mobility and the cockpit of the future. The brand promise is built on its 2022 formation from 2 heritage companies, Faurecia and Hella, and on 4 business areas: Seating, Interiors, Clean Mobility, and Electronics. That structure makes the message credible because it links purpose to actual industrial capabilities.
